Cybersecurity and Cryptography

study guides for every class

that actually explain what's on your next test

Ledger

from class:

Cybersecurity and Cryptography

Definition

A ledger is a comprehensive record-keeping system used to track financial transactions and data in a secure and organized manner. In the context of blockchain and cryptocurrency, ledgers are crucial because they serve as the backbone for recording all transactions, ensuring transparency, and maintaining the integrity of data across a distributed network. Ledgers can be public or private and are essential for verifying ownership and transfers within cryptocurrencies.

congrats on reading the definition of Ledger. now let's actually learn it.

ok, let's learn stuff

5 Must Know Facts For Your Next Test

  1. Ledgers in cryptocurrency are immutable, meaning once a transaction is recorded, it cannot be changed or deleted, ensuring data integrity.
  2. Public ledgers allow anyone to view transaction history, enhancing transparency and trust among users.
  3. The decentralized nature of ledgers in blockchain reduces the need for intermediaries, lowering transaction costs and increasing efficiency.
  4. Smart contracts often rely on ledgers to execute automated agreements based on predefined conditions without human intervention.
  5. Different cryptocurrencies may use different types of ledgers; for instance, some may utilize proof-of-work while others may use proof-of-stake mechanisms.

Review Questions

  • How does the immutability of ledgers in blockchain technology enhance security for financial transactions?
    • The immutability of ledgers in blockchain technology enhances security by ensuring that once a transaction is recorded, it cannot be altered or erased. This feature protects against fraud and unauthorized changes, as every participant in the network has access to the same transaction history. Because any attempt to change a recorded transaction would require consensus from the majority of nodes in the network, it makes tampering extremely difficult, thus fostering trust among users.
  • Discuss the differences between public and private ledgers and their implications for data privacy and transparency.
    • Public ledgers are open to anyone and allow full visibility into all transactions, promoting transparency but potentially compromising privacy. In contrast, private ledgers restrict access to a select group of participants, allowing organizations to control who sees the data while maintaining privacy. This difference impacts how businesses utilize blockchain technology; public ledgers encourage trust among anonymous users, while private ledgers cater to companies that require confidentiality in their transactions.
  • Evaluate the role of consensus mechanisms in maintaining the integrity of ledgers within different cryptocurrencies.
    • Consensus mechanisms are critical in maintaining ledger integrity across various cryptocurrencies by ensuring that all participants agree on the validity of transactions before they are added to the ledger. Different cryptocurrencies implement various consensus protocols, such as proof-of-work or proof-of-stake, which determine how nodes reach agreement. These mechanisms not only secure the network against attacks but also facilitate trustless operations where users do not need to know or trust each other to conduct transactions securely.
© 2024 Fiveable Inc. All rights reserved.
AP® and SAT® are trademarks registered by the College Board, which is not affiliated with, and does not endorse this website.
Glossary
Guides